John Alexander / VL53L3_Lib

Dependencies:   X_NUCLEO_COMMON ST_INTERFACES

Dependents:   VL53L3ExpansionBoard

Embed: (wiki syntax)

« Back to documentation index

Data Structures

Data Structures

Here are the data structures with brief descriptions:
Stmpe1600Class representing a whole stmpe1600 component (16 gpio)
Stmpe1600DigiInClass representing a single stmpe1600 GPIO expander input pin
Stmpe1600DigiOutClass representing a single stmpe1600 GPIO expander output pin
VL53LXClass representing a VL53LX sensor component
VL53LX_AdditionalData_tStructure for storing the Additional Data
VL53LX_CalibrationData_tStructure for storing the Calibration Data
VL53LX_DevData_tContains the Internal data of the Bare Driver
VL53LX_DeviceInfo_tDefines the parameters of the Get Device Info Functions
VL53LX_DeviceParameters_tDefines all parameters for the device
VL53LX_MultiRangingData_tStructure for storing the set of range results
VL53LX_TargetRangeData_tOne Range measurement data for each target
VL53LX_Version_tDefines the parameters of the Get Version Functions